Transaction 3fec44131176810ffaf615931351c79ff6ecd1f18eb8e8daabd3aae92d39ba19

2 Input
2 Outputs
  • 3fec44131176810ffaf615931351c79ff6ecd1f18eb8e8daabd3aae92d39ba19:0
  • value  1124138
    address  2N7B5jYo6aoBf6nswMvENbhWKTdMu167mPF
  • 3fec44131176810ffaf615931351c79ff6ecd1f18eb8e8daabd3aae92d39ba19:1
  • value  100000000
    address  2MwhsWFhFJxoLE1chiS2avBQio7ckyQpQPJ